fxDreema

    • Register
    • Login
    • Search
    • Back to the main page
    • Categories
    • Recent
    • Tags
    • Popular
    • Search
    1. Home
    2. samachold
    3. Posts
    S
    • Profile
    • Following 2
    • Followers 1
    • Topics 6
    • Posts 15
    • Best 1
    • Controversial 0
    • Groups 0

    Posts made by samachold

    • RE: Change my Account Email

      @l-andorrĂ  Mate, you're such a champion! Thanks again đŸ™‚

      posted in Questions & Answers
      S
      samachold
    • RE: Change my Account Email

      @admin Hello, is there a private chat I can engage you in? I would like to change my email address connected to this account.

      posted in Questions & Answers
      S
      samachold
    • RE: Change my Account Email

      @l-andorrĂ  Wonderful, thank you đŸ™‚

      posted in Questions & Answers
      S
      samachold
    • Change my Account Email

      Hi,

      How do I change my account email without having to register a whole new user?

      Regards,

      Sam

      posted in Questions & Answers
      S
      samachold
    • Renumbering Many Blocks Starting From 1

      Is there a quick way to reset multiple block ID numbers?

      For example, if I have 100 block in my project and the ID's start from 50 and run through to 150 (possibly even higher ending block numbers if blocks were added and deleted throughout the building process), is there a way to request they all be brought back to start from 1 and proceed up one number at a time (that is, without skipping any numbers) to end exactly at block ID 100 with the last block?

      The order of the numbers (that is, which block gets the number 1 and which one ends up with number 100) is less important but if we can control that, even better (by, for example, selecting a group of blocks and then assigning them a number range and then continue to highlight the remaining groups of blocks and continue to assign these groups number ranges until the whole project has been numbered).

      posted in Questions & Answers
      S
      samachold
    • Find Swap Rates Before Order Opened

      Hi, how can I check the swap rates for a currency pair and use this as part of the criteria for opening or not opening a trade (e.g. if SELL swap positive, only open SELL position based on further conditions)?

      posted in Questions & Answers
      S
      samachold
    • RE: Is Server Time = MT4 Platform Time?

      I think you'll find that it isn't exactly... my MT4 platform is hosted by ICM who's servers are in NY.

      But, when I use SERVER TIME and test it, it actually identifies market open (21pm GMT, 8am local Syndey and 5pm NY) as 00:00am - so SERVER TIME should perhaps better be labeled PLATFORM TIME.

      Here's the clearest I can get: when I set NO TRADES BETWEEN 00:00 and 01:00 on a Monday SERVER TIME, my EA does not open any trades between 8am - 9am Monday Sydney time (currently; 7am - 8am winter time and 9am-10am summer time) which corresponds exactly with my PLATFORM TIME of 00:00 to 01:00am (even the journal records it as 00:00 and 01:00am). Meanwhile, NY time is 17:00 to 18:00pm on a Sunday (always because ICM shift their server time between GMT +2/+3) and GMT is 21:00 to 22:00pm on a Sunday. So, while SERVER TIME 00:00 to 01:00am on Monday SHOULD mean no trades occur between 15:00 and 16:00pm on a Monday my local time, the EA is somehow being told that SERVER TIME is actually precisely PLATFORM TIME which always coincides exactly with MARKET OPEN time - that is, a SERVER TIME of 00:00am is always equivalent to PLATFORM TIME / CHART TIME of 00:00am.

      Will SERVER TIME behave the same for all brokers (that is what I don't know...)?

      posted in Questions & Answers
      S
      samachold
    • RE: Is Server Time = MT4 Platform Time?

      It would only be easier if all brokers used server time 00:00 at start of Monday Sydney session - can I be sure they all do?

      What if I build my EA to not open any traders on Mondays during 00:00am to 04:00am at SERVER TIME (which will work for my broker) but then someone from Croatia decides to use my EA and his/her brokers SERVER TIME uses a different time method? Their EA won't block trades at market open but instead some hours later...

      So, instead of stating that SERVER TIME is easier, please just confirm that SERVER TIME will always act in the same manner NO MATTER WHAT BROKER - that is, it will always use a common time, such as opening of markets in Sydney on a Monday morning (which in Sydney local time is either 7am or 8am depending on time of year; DLS) will be set to 00:00am for all MT4 platforms no matter which broker.

      posted in Questions & Answers
      S
      samachold
    • Is Server Time = MT4 Platform Time?

      Hi,

      I am considering changing my day and time filters from GMT to Server.

      I am currently using GMT so that my EA can be used by any user regardless of their brokers server times but the limitation is that market open according to GMT is at 9pm on a Sunday evening which means only 3 hours of market open can be controlled using GMT time (Sunday 9pm to 23:59pm).

      My broker uses New York 5pm as its server time but it's platform time simply records 00:00 at market open on a Monday and finishes around 23:57pm on a Friday for market close.

      So, while markets open at 8am in Sydney on Monday mornings, the platform records this as 00:00am - this is different to GMT, New York AND Sydney time...

      So if I change my filter to look for Server time (instead of GMT), what will my EA do - will it match Platform time? That is, if I use Server time to disable trading on a Monday between 00:00am and 04:00am, will it stop trading between 00:00am and 04:00am Platform time or between 00:00am and 04:00am New York time... (which is where my brokers server is located)?

      Regards,

      Sam

      posted in Questions & Answers
      S
      samachold
    • RE: Risk % of Free Margin - sometimes calculates incorrectly

      Hi again,

      I'm a bit upset because the EA did the same thing again this morning - I even delayed the trading for the first hour after open (I will delay for 4 hours next week - it's costly to lose $130 just on testing).

      Again, this mornings trade exactly the same error - it opened and set SL at 10 pips not 5 and TP at 6.4 pips (i checked the setting and it's set to 128% of SL so the 6.4 pips TP are accurate).

      There was no modifying of stops - it literally opened the position at 1hr and 2 seconds after market open (remember I programmed a 1 hour market open dealy) which was immediately 10 pips in loss and closed immediately at a $130 loss (2% of account) - is this an early market open slippage issue?

      Like I've said, this has happened three out of the four weeks it has traded the USDCHF weekly and the fourth time it also lost the trade but didn't open it until 3 hours after market open (I was late to start up the trading platform) and so it set the 5 pip SL correctly - I am suspecting that market open conditions for USDCHF in particular are way too slow (high slippage, low liquidity) that somehow it wacks out the EA.

      Can I send you the mq4 file for viewing - it's only about 25 blocks...

      Other trades opened at the same time 1 hour after market open this morning (AUDUSD 1W, GBPUSD 1D, NZDUSD 1Mo, USDCAD 1D and USDCAD 1W) all set up correclty using the same EA and while some of them opened in relative high loss positions (again assuming because of low liquidity and high slippage; some one was 33% of SL in loss and one about 25%), their SL were wide enough that this didn't trigger their SL and they have since recovered nicely and I'm sitting at a $122 profit across the 5 trades.

      So the algorithm works just I need to know why the USDCHF at 5 pips at market open on a Monday morning gets almost always triggered in loss - should I set to delay for 4 hours and see if that fixes it?

      Lastly, if I set the 'Hours' and 'Days' filter block to 'Server Time', can I set it to not trade Monday between 00:00 and 04:00 to successfully stop trades at Sydney market open (I'm currently using GMT Sunday and GMT 21:00-23:59 which converts to 8am-10:50am Sydney time but will using Server time as described work)? More directly, will using Server Time (Monday and 00:00 onward) work for all brokers and MT4 platforms regardless of where the server/platform/broker operates from - I chose GMT time so that anyone can use my EA around the world but I suspect that Server Time does the same (all servers will record 00:00 at market open on a Monday even if the server is technically located in, say, NY which is a different time to both Sydney and GMT).

      posted in Questions & Answers
      S
      samachold
    • RE: Disable Trading At Market Open Only

      come to think of it (over night) i don't really need to select the day - just fix monday and then allow to set start and finish hours (using constants).

      No drop down list needed for these settings.

      I have programmed drop downs for some time frame inputs and money management inputs - these would be nice if FxDreema could do itself without the need to manually edit in metaeditor but it's no biggy!

      posted in Questions & Answers
      S
      samachold
    • RE: Risk % of Free Margin - sometimes calculates incorrectly

      I checked that after disputing with ICM and indeed the log says that the SL was set at 10 pips and 9.2 pips respectively (should have been 5 pips) while the TP was correctly set for both at 6.4 pips (TP is supposed to be 130% of SL and so 6.4 is correct amount of a 5 pip SL so I'm confused why the TP is calculated correctly on an incorrectly set SL).

      I can provide the logs if you wish to verify.

      posted in Questions & Answers
      S
      samachold
    • RE: Disable Trading At Market Open Only

      @josecortesllobat

      Genius - thanks.

      Would you know of a way to create a drop down menu to select which day (or even days) the nominated No-Trade hours should apply to?

      Possibly a drop down list for the seven days of the week to choose "Allow/Reject' but preferably just one list of the seven days to nominate one day from.

      Regards,

      Sam

      posted in Questions & Answers
      S
      samachold
    • Disable Trading At Market Open Only

      Hi,

      How do I create a condition that stops all trades during say 00:00 and 05:00 (market time) on a Monday morning but allows trading all other times and days?

      I know about time, hour and day blocks but if you try you'll find they don't combine to restrict a block of hours on only one day while letting the trading happen freely the rest of the week.

      I might just have to disable all of Monday and let the EA trade the rest of the week but that is a loss of a whole days trading (versus just the first few hours).

      Cheers,

      Sam

      posted in Questions & Answers
      S
      samachold
    • Risk % of Free Margin - sometimes calculates incorrectly

      Hi,

      I am currently testing my ea on live account and for one of the weekly currency pairs (USDCHF) it has twice now set the SL at twice the range than it should have but the TP was correct.

      Interestingly, the TP is set as a % of SL, so it know what SL should have been used but got it wrong regardless.

      This happened twice when the markets reopened - the ea is programmed to check once per weekly bar and if signal is present open one trade at 5pips SL (50 for 5-decimal account) and a 6.4pip TP (130% of SL to be precise).

      On another instance, a USDCHF weekly trade was correctly placed with a 5pip SL and a 6.4pip TP - I cannot tell why sometimes it does correctly and sometimes it does incorrectly.

      The risk is set as 1% of free margin, so the two times it set double the SL it lost roughly 2% of my free margin instead of the cap that I wanted of 1%.

      I have this ea running on multiple time frames and currencies and only the USDCHF seems to be making this error and only on the weekly time frame.

      The only explanation I have (and I've double and triple checked the blocks) is that the slippage causes the failed trade to close a whole additional 5pips in the red which then gets recorded as a 10pip SL when in reality it was set at 5 pips.

      Does anyone know if MT4 records a close triggered by a SL at the value after slippage or before?

      All three USDCHF SL triggers happened during the night after market open (I live in Sydney Australia).

      Unless slippage is that fast that USDCHF can move past a 5pip SL to a 10pip SL, then I don't know why it got the SL wrong those two times.

      Sam

      P.s. I'm happy to share my ea and it's been profitable all up just a bit scary when it blows 2% in one trade when my absolute max is supposed to be 1%.

      posted in Questions & Answers
      S
      samachold
    • 1 / 1